Customer service and facilities need improving 11/22/2006

I've been a regular patron for several years. Being the only club in the area that caters to the type of clientele that I like to be around, Hairston's has a monopoly on the mature adult venue. There's a decent balance of the various age groups, and the mix of men and women is often good. The music covers every decade from the 70's to 2006, and includes club as well as house music. Whether you're doing the New York Hustle, the Chicago Step, the Detroit Ballroom Step, Line dances or freestyle dances, you'll be delighted. The regulars are called uppity, but I'd rather been catergorized as uppity rather than the terms given to those with lower class, so, I guess the shoe fits, therefore I'll wear them. The managers Cecil and Todd are wonderful, the bartenders Marcus, Chris, and the others and the bathroom attendants, including the deceased Mama Rosa and Sharon have been a joy. I would however, like to see an emphasis placed on the customer service amongst a few of the waitresses, and waiters, an improvement of the dance floor, and an updated general appearance overall before it can be truly rated as an upscale establishment. You have to request water with your dinner, popular drinks (Patron, Hypnotic, Alize, etc.) are rarely stocked, there's no bread or crackers accompanying the Gumbo, and sometimes you have to request condiments and even silverware before you can enjoy the meal, which is usually great once it's complete. The drinks could be better too. The Saturday birthday party can use some tweaking, because it becomes redundant and predictable. A live jazz/R&B nite and comedy nite on other nights, especially Thursday night, would be a welcomed addition. A nightly Happy Hour, a free limited buffet and a Men's Night are some things that should be given as a way to thank us for our support. more

This club makes an art of catering to a mature, urban crowd with upscale dinner, drinks and dancing.

Editorial
  • The Scene
    Crowded with flirtatious patrons, this spacious club has the energy of an elegant, modern-day juke joint. Multicolored booths line the walls and crystal candleholders strike a romantic pose atop linen-covered glass cocktail tables. The large bar is packed with men decked out in different colored suits, matching ties, shoes and brims and women in sexy pantsuits and slinky dresses with jaw-dropping slits. More cocktail tables line the pathway to the dance floor.

    The Draw

    Grown folks need a place to hang out, and this is that place. Live music on Friday nights and occasional old-school steppers' sets keep the crowds rolling in. Couples mix with the mostly single crowd, and women can rest easy knowing this is not a "boys club," rather this is where grown men play. Revel in the mature party vibe, and know that when they say, "It's getting hot in here," it's probably because of the Isley Brothers not Nelly.
